Purple Chem by The Cali Connection: A Comprehensive Strain Guide
History
Purple Chem was developed by The Cali Connection, making it one of the more iconic strains to emerge from innovative cannabis breeders. It was meticulously bred with an emphasis on combining unique flavors and potent effects that have captured the attention of both recreational and medicinal users.
The strain’s history is rich and reflective of a period when cannabis breeders were experimenting with cross genetic lines to produce outstanding phenotypes with distinctive coloration and effects. Cannabis aficionados first began noticing the strain’s signature purple hues and compelling aroma, which became a hallmark of its identity.
While its origins trace back to a blend that favored sativa genetics, Purple Chem quickly gained popularity as a balanced hybrid with both indica and sativa characteristics. Its development coincided with a growing market demand for visually striking and efficacious strains.
During its initial launch, Purple Chem was celebrated in various cannabis forums and industry publications as a prime example of innovative breeding practices. In fact, early reviews noted its vibrant appearance and potent punch, signaling it as a top contender in the competitive world of hybrid genetics.
Subsequent cultivation trials confirmed the strain’s ability to retain its distinctive look and powerful effects across multiple harvests. Continuous feedback from growers and consumers alike has ensured its status as a benchmark strain in the premium cannabis market.
Genetic Lineage
The genetic makeup of Purple Chem is a masterful blend that brings together predominantly sativa roots with hints of indica influence. According to available data, the strain carries lineage from Purple Thai, Highland Thai, and Afghan genetics, ensuring a balanced profile that combines potency, complexity, and visual appeal.
The sativa dominance in its background is responsible for the energetic and cerebral effects while its indica side tempers it with relaxing undertones. Detailed genetic analyses suggest that growers can expect a well-rounded phenotypic expression that includes vibrant color contrast and unique aroma profiles.
The lineage incorporates influences akin to those found in classic strains, making Purple Chem not only a modern marvel but also a nod to traditional herbal genetics. Third-party genetic testers and seed banks have recorded this heritage as a vital factor contributing to its stability and consistency in cultivation.
Statistical breeding data points to yield increases of around 15-20% when compared to some pure sativa strains, a testament to its robust genetics. This makes Purple Chem a favorite among both commercial cultivators and connoisseurs seeking a reliable yet innovative strain.
Appearance
Purple Chem is celebrated for its striking visual presentation, featuring deep purples intermingled with lush greens and orange pistils. The buds frequently display a frosty and crystalline appearance with an almost otherworldly touch.
Under proper lighting, the strain’s colors pop, making it easily identifiable among other cultivars. The visual appeal is a direct result of its rich anthocyanin content, which is known to intensify under cooler temperature conditions during the flowering stage.
Photographs from both casual users and professional growers confirm its dynamic spectrum of hues, contributing to its iconic status. Data from social media photo compilations suggest that over 85% of Purple Chem samples exhibit a significant purple tint to the buds.
Furthermore, the structure of the buds is notably dense and sticky, often covered in trichomes that give off a shimmering, almost sparkling, impression. This makes it a perennial favorite for cannabis lovers who appreciate both aesthetic delights and high potency.
Aroma
The aroma of Purple Chem is as layered as its genetic blueprint, offering a medley of scent profiles that captivate the senses immediately upon opening the container. The initial whiff is a pungent blend of earthy and skunky notes, balanced with a hint of sweet, fruity undertones.
In-depth odor profiling has revealed that compounds responsible for this aroma include myrcene and caryophyllene, which contribute to its robust fragrance. The presence of these terpenes not only enhances the smell but also complements its overall therapeutic potential.
Aroma experts note that about 78% of Purple Chem users describe the scent as distinctive with a slightly spicy finish. This unique combination makes the strain appealing to those who seek a multi-dimensional aromatic experience.
Upon further examination, the scent profile takes on an almost medicinal quality, reminiscent of traditional herbal remedies with a modern twist. Its consistent aromatic foundation continues to earn it accolades among both new users and veteran cannabis enthusiasts.
Flavor
Inhalation of Purple Chem offers a flavor profile that mirrors its aroma, delivering a bold combination of earthy richness with sweet, tangy highlights. The taste is often described with comparisons to grape and berry undertones, making it simultaneously refreshing and robust on the palate.
Quantitative tasting statistics from various cannabis review platforms indicate that around 80% of users rate the flavor as excellent to outstanding compared to other hybrid strains. The subtleties in its flavor are as carefully balanced as its chemical profiles, with both terpenes and cannabinoids contributing to the overall sensory experience.
This flavor complexity is partly attributed to the underlying sativa characteristics, which introduce a crisp and vibrant zest. Expert cannabis sommeliers remark on the resemblance to a finely blended herbal tea, with ten notes that awaken the taste buds.
The aftertaste lingers pleasantly, leaving a trace of sweetness that combines well with its earthy finish. Such a layered tasting experience not only appeals to recreational users but also enhances its desirability for culinary infusions and gourmet cannabis preparations.
Cannabinoid Profile
Purple Chem boasts a robust cannabinoid profile, with THC levels that often range between 18% and 22%, as reported by multiple sources including Massive Seeds. Laboratory analyses have confirmed these potent levels, making it a go-to for users seeking intense psychoactive effects.
Additionally, traces of CBD are present in the strain, though generally maintained below 1% to preserve its euphoric and cerebral qualities. This balance has been achieved through deliberate breeding practices designed to enhance THC content without entirely eliminating other cannabinoids.
Recent transplant reports and third-party lab results show that its cannabinoid concentration is consistently high, ensuring reliability in its potency and medicinal applications. Such consistency supports its reputation as a powerful hybrid that does not compromise on either effect or flavor.
Detailed reviews from industry experts have emphasized that Purple Chem’s cannabinoid makeup makes it a strong candidate for both recreational use during leisure moments and medicinal applications aimed at managing chronic pain and stress.
Terpene Profile
The terpene profile of Purple Chem plays a crucial role in defining its overall character, with dominant compounds such as myrcene, caryophyllene, and limonene. Quantitative gas chromatography studies indicate that myrcene levels can constitute up to 35% of the total terpene content, contributing significantly to its earthy and musky base notes.
Caryophyllene, which can amount to roughly 20% of the terpene content, introduces spicy and peppery aromas that add layers of complexity to the strain’s profile. Laboratory data reflects that these terpenes synergize with its cannabinoid content, enhancing both the flavor and the therapeutic effects of the strain.
Limonene, although present in smaller quantities at around 10-15%, contributes a subtle zest that brightens its overall palette. Researchers and certified testers have noted that such terpene ratios are indicative of an ensemble designed to maximize both medicinal benefits and sensory pleasure.
The terpenes not only determine the aroma and flavor but also modulate the effects by interacting with cannabinoid receptors. Empirical data from user surveys reinforce that these constituents are largely responsible for the strain’s balanced stimulation and relaxation properties.
Experiential Effects
Users of Purple Chem report a multifaceted set of experiences that underscore its balanced hybrid nature. Many users describe a cerebral uplift complemented by a soothing body relaxation, indicative of its sativa-forward heritage with an indica touch.
Data collected from cannabis review platforms shows that over 83% of respondents experience mood elevation and increased focus soon after consumption. The immediate euphoria is often accompanied by a slight head buzz that transitions into profound calmness, making it ideal for social settings or creative endeavors.
The strain’s potent THC levels contribute to a rapid onset of effects, typically within 10 to 15 minutes after intake, as confirmed by user testimonials. This quick onset, combined with a prolonged duration averaging around 2-3 hours, makes it particularly effective for both recreational and therapeutic uses.
Moreover, a significant number of users appreciate its ability to stimulate creativity and introspection while mitigating physical discomfort. Such balanced experiential effects have earned it a loyal following in cannabis communities that favor strains with dual-purpose profiles.
Potential Medical Uses
Purple Chem’s robust cannabinoid and terpene profiles lend it a variety of potential medical applications, particularly in pain management and mood enhancement. Clinical data indicates that strains similar in profile are commonly used in treating chronic pain, inflammation, and anxiety. The THC potency promotes analgesic benefits, which are invaluable for patients battling persistent discomfort.
Furthermore, its combination of terpenes has been linked to reductions in stress levels, making it a candidate for treating anxiety and depressive symptoms. Surveys show that approximately 65% of medical users report significant improvements in symptoms related to mood disorders.
The strain also holds promise for stimulating appetite and countering nausea, particularly in patients undergoing treatments such as chemotherapy. Research on cannabis treatment protocols notes that such flavor and aroma profiles can enhance compliance in therapeutic regimens.
Its balanced high, juxtaposing energetic euphoria with bodily relaxation, suggests that Purple Chem can be used as an adjunct therapy for conditions like PTSD. With continually updated clinical studies, the strain’s potential as a multi-symptom, holistic treatment remains a promising area for future investigation.
Comprehensive Cultivation Guide
Cultivating Purple Chem successfully requires careful attention to its unique genetic makeup and specific environmental needs. Growers should start with a high-quality seed or clone from reputable sources such as The Cali Connection to ensure the authentic expression of desired traits. Environmental controls like temperature and humidity are critical, especially during the flowering phase when the purple colors are most pronounced.
Cultivation data suggests that Purple Chem thrives in temperatures between 65°F and 80°F, with a humidity range of 40-50% during flowering to prevent mold while enhancing trichome production. Short, consistent irrigation and nutrient management are recommended to maintain healthy growth, with growers noting a yield increase of up to 20% when optimal conditions are maintained.
Internally, many growers also adopt a 12-hour light/dark cycle during flowering to promote vigorous bud development and vibrant coloration. Additionally, some experiments with extended vegetative periods have shown that more robust plants can offer even larger yields, though at the expense of a slightly delayed flowering phase.
For indoor cultivation, high-intensity discharge (HID) or LED lighting systems have been found effective, with many cultivators using light intensities of approximately 600-1000 µmol/m²/s during flowering. Techniques such as topping, low-stress training, and defoliation are recommended to increase light penetration and improve bud quality.
Advanced cultivators often ensure that the soil pH is maintained between 6.0 and 6.5, as laboratory analyses have demonstrated this to be the optimal range for maximum nutrient uptake and terpene expression. A strict schedule of organic or synthetic fertilizers applied during vegetative and flowering phases plays a critical role, with a 3:1 nitrogen to phosphorus ratio being ideal during early growth stages.
Regular monitoring of plant health through detailed logging of growth metrics such as height, bud density, and resin production can provide statistical benchmarks for future cultivation cycles. Moreover, provenance reports will indicate that robust strain performance is reflected in terpenoid levels, which in turn elevate the visual and aromatic appeal.
Seasoned growers are advised to review local climate data and adapt their techniques accordingly; for instance, outdoor growers in Mediterranean climates may see superior performance due to the natural abundance of sunlight and optimal temperature swings.
Finally, integrated pest management strategies are essential to maintain plant health, with studies showing that regular biological controls can reduce pest infestations by over 50%. By synthesizing these cultivation techniques with consistent monitoring and adjustment, growers can reliably produce high-quality Purple Chem that meets both aesthetic and potency benchmarks.
